Morphological features of breast cancer circulating tumor cells in blood after physical and biological type of isolation

Tanja Jesenko et al.

Summary: This study evaluated the impact of physical and biological separation techniques on cell morphology. While both techniques retained the characteristics of MCF7 breast cancer cells in preclinical setting, the morphology of isolated CTCs in metastatic breast cancer patients depended on the separation technique, with physical separation preserving cell morphology while biological separation led to significant degeneration in most CTCs.
